提升Excel开发效率:关键对象与功能速览

需积分: 4 3 下载量 15 浏览量 更新于2024-07-31 1 收藏 853KB DOC 举报
在Excel开发过程中,掌握对象和功能的使用是提高工作效率的关键。本文提供了一个详细的".NETExcel常用对象及功能速查表",涵盖了三个主要的对象及其相关属性和方法。 首先,我们关注的是`ActionsPane`对象,它位于`Microsoft.Office.Tools`命名空间中。这个对象在Office程序中代表操作窗格控件,其主要作用是管理和控制工作流程。它的常见属性包括`AutoRecover`(控制是否自动保存操作窗格内容)、`Height`和`Width`(调整窗口大小)、`Left`和`Top`(位置坐标)、`Orientation`(窗口的排列方向)以及`StackOrder`(子控件的排列顺序)。通过`Visible`属性可以设置窗口的可见性,而`Clear`、`Hide`和`Show`方法则用于控制窗口的显示和隐藏。 第二个对象是`AllowEditRange`,它与Excel工作表的可编辑区域相关,存在于`Microsoft.Office.Interop.Excel`命名空间。这个对象的`Range`属性是只读的,返回可编辑区域的单元格范围,`Title`属性用于设置或获取区域的标题。`ChangePassword`方法允许更改保护密码,`Unprotected`方法则用来取消对该区域的保护,确保数据的安全性和用户权限管理。 最后,`AllowEditRanges`对象代表Excel工作表中一组可编辑区域的集合,同样在`Microsoft.Office.Interop.Excel`中。它有`Count`属性用于获取集合中的元素数量,`Item`属性支持通过索引访问单个区域。此外,`Add`方法允许开发者向集合中添加新的`AllowEditRange`对象,方便管理多个可编辑区域。 这些对象和属性的了解和运用对于编写自动化脚本、创建宏或者扩展Excel功能至关重要。熟悉并能灵活运用这些工具,可以帮助开发者更高效地处理数据、实现定制化的用户界面和工作流程,从而提升Excel应用的实用性和用户体验。在实际开发中,结合具体的业务需求和场景,选择合适的对象和方法进行操作,才能真正发挥出Excel的强大功能。